We’re partnering with a fast-growing fintech-focused technology business based near Fareham that’s expanding its engineering team. The company is looking for an experienced Software Developer with a strong background in commercial software development, ideally with solid experience in PHP and/or Golang, to help build and maintain high-quality applications.
What you’ll be doing:
- Design, develop and test scalable backend solutions using Golang.
- Maintain and enhance an existing PHP codebase to support ongoing product evolution.
- Work closely with engineers and product colleagues to translate requirements into robust software.
- Participate in code reviews and champion best engineering practices.
- Stay up to date with new technology trends, especially in Go and backend systems.
You’ll have:
- 8+ years of commercial software development experience.
- Strong understanding of software design principles and development patterns.
- Familiarity with SQL and/or NoSQL databases.
- Experience in PHP and ideally exposure to Golang (or willingness to learn it).
- A problem-solving attitude and the ability to thrive in a collaborative environment.
Nice-to-haves:
- Experience with financial systems or fintech applications.
- Knowledge of c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, GCP).
- Familiarity with unit testing and PCI-compliant environments.
